Understanding Nursery Wall Interaction Design
Interactive nursery wall design focuses on creating surfaces that respond to children’s actions or invite active participation. Unlike traditional decorative walls, these designs encourage children to touch, move, observe, and experiment. The interaction can be physical, visual, or even auditory, depending on the elements incorporated.
At its core, interaction design for nursery walls aims to bridge the gap between learning and play. Children are naturally curious, and when walls offer opportunities to engage, they become tools for discovery. For example, removable shapes, magnetic boards, soft sensory panels, or sliding components allow children to explore cause-and-effect relationships.
Another key aspect is accessibility. Interactive elements must be placed at appropriate heights and designed with safety in mind so that children can independently engage with them. The goal is to foster autonomy while ensuring comfort and security.
Designers also consider repetition and variation. Some wall elements remain constant to provide familiarity, while others can be changed regularly to maintain interest. This balance helps children feel both stable and stimulated within their environment.

Sensory Engagement Through Wall Design
Sensory engagement is one of the most powerful aspects of interactive nursery wall concepts. Young children learn primarily through sensory exploration, including touch, sight, sound, and sometimes even smell. Walls that incorporate sensory features can significantly enhance developmental experiences.
Textured surfaces allow children to feel different materials such as soft fabrics, smooth wood, or raised patterns. These textures help in developing tactile awareness and fine motor skills. Visual elements like contrasting colors, moving shapes, and illuminated sections stimulate visual perception and attention span.
Auditory components, such as soft chimes or sound-triggering panels, add another layer of engagement. When children interact with these features, they learn about cause and effect while also developing auditory recognition skills.
Sensory walls also support emotional regulation. Calming textures and soothing color palettes can help children relax, while more vibrant sections can encourage active play. This balance creates a harmonious environment that responds to different emotional needs throughout the day.
Color Psychology and Emotional Growth
Color plays a significant role in shaping emotional responses and cognitive development in nursery environments. Interactive wall designs often incorporate carefully chosen color schemes to influence mood, behavior, and focus.
Soft pastels are commonly used to create calming effects, helping children feel safe and secure. Gentle blues and greens can promote relaxation, while warm yellows and oranges encourage creativity and enthusiasm.
Adaptive wall systems allow colors to be adjusted or layered depending on the activity taking place. For example, a learning corner may feature bright, stimulating tones, while a reading area may use softer hues to support concentration.
Color transitions can also be used to guide children through different zones within the nursery. Instead of physical barriers, color changes on walls help define spaces in a subtle and visually appealing way.
Understanding color psychology ensures that nursery walls do not overwhelm children but instead support balanced emotional development.

Safety Considerations in Wall Design
Safety is a critical factor in any nursery environment, especially when incorporating interactive and adaptive features. All wall elements must be designed with child-friendly materials, rounded edges, and secure attachments.
Soft materials such as foam, fabric, and non-toxic finishes are commonly used to prevent injuries. Interactive components must be firmly installed to avoid detachment during use.
Electrical or digital features should be safely enclosed and placed out of direct reach unless specifically designed for child interaction. Regular maintenance checks ensure continued safety and functionality.
Clear design planning ensures that creativity does not compromise protection, allowing children to explore freely within a secure environment.
Creative Materials for Wall Construction
The choice of materials significantly influences both functionality and sensory appeal in nursery walls. Designers often combine natural and synthetic materials to achieve the desired balance of durability and engagement.
Wood is frequently used for its warmth and tactile appeal. Fabric panels add softness and color variation, while acrylic elements can introduce transparency and light effects.
Foam-based materials provide safety and flexibility, especially in interactive sections. Magnetic surfaces enable rearrangement of learning tools, enhancing adaptability.
Sustainable materials are increasingly preferred to promote environmental awareness and long-term responsibility in educational spaces.
Encouraging Motor Skills Through Interaction
Interactive nursery walls play an important role in developing both fine and gross motor skills. Activities that involve touching, sliding, lifting, or placing objects help strengthen coordination and control.
Wall-based puzzles, shape sorters, and textured pathways encourage precise hand movements. Larger interactive panels support full-arm engagement, improving gross motor development.
To enhance motor skill learning, designers often include a variety of interactive elements such as:
-
Rotating shapes and knobs for hand strength development
-
Sliding panels for coordination practice
-
Velcro-based attachments for precision control
-
Push-and-pull features for motor response training
These activities turn everyday interaction into meaningful developmental experiences without requiring structured instruction.

Cognitive Development Through Wall Challenges
Interactive nursery walls can be intentionally designed to include small challenges that stimulate cognitive development. These challenges are not meant to be difficult or frustrating but rather to gently encourage problem-solving, pattern recognition, and logical thinking.
For example, wall-mounted shape matching boards allow children to identify similarities and differences. Sliding sequence puzzles help them understand order and progression. Memory-based panels encourage recall and attention to detail.
Such cognitive activities can be rotated or updated regularly, ensuring that children remain engaged without becoming overly familiar with the tasks. This adaptability is essential because young learners quickly master repetitive activities and require new stimuli to maintain interest.
In addition to structured challenges, open-ended wall features also play a role in cognitive growth. Walls that allow children to freely arrange objects or create their own patterns help develop decision-making skills and creative thinking.
The combination of guided challenges and open-ended exploration ensures a balanced cognitive environment where learning feels like discovery rather than instruction.
Emotional Expression and Comfort Corners
Nursery walls can also serve as emotional support tools by incorporating dedicated expression and comfort areas. These spaces allow children to express feelings, regulate emotions, and find comfort during overwhelming moments.
Emotion boards, for instance, can include visual representations of different feelings such as happiness, sadness, excitement, or calmness. Children can point to or move markers to indicate how they feel, helping educators understand emotional states without verbal communication.
Comfort corners built into wall designs may include soft textures, calming colors, and gentle sensory elements. These areas provide a sense of safety where children can pause and self-regulate before rejoining group activities.
Some adaptive walls also include interactive emotion storytelling panels, where children can place characters in different emotional scenarios. This helps them understand emotional context and develop empathy in a playful way.

Fine Detail Exploration Panels for Focus Training
Another advanced concept in nursery wall design is the inclusion of fine detail exploration panels. These are highly detailed sections of the wall designed to train focus, patience, and observation skills.
Unlike larger interactive features, these panels require closer attention and slower interaction. They may include intricate patterns, hidden objects, or layered textures that children can explore at their own pace.
Such features are especially useful for developing concentration skills. In a world full of fast-moving stimuli, learning to focus on smaller details becomes an important developmental milestone.
Fine detail panels can also support early literacy and numeracy by subtly integrating letters, numbers, or symbolic representations within visual designs. Children may discover these elements gradually, making learning feel like exploration rather than instruction.
These panels are often placed at different heights and sections of the wall to encourage movement and varied engagement throughout the nursery space.
Adaptive Lighting Integration in Wall Spaces
Lighting plays a subtle but powerful role in interactive nursery wall concepts. Adaptive lighting integration allows wall elements to respond to ambient conditions or user interaction, enhancing both mood and functionality.
Soft lighting can highlight specific learning zones, guiding children’s attention naturally without overwhelming them. Color-changing light features can be used to reflect different activities, such as calm reading time or active group play.
Interactive lighting elements may respond to touch, movement, or proximity, creating a sense of cause and effect that children find engaging. For example, a section of the wall might gently glow when approached or change color when activated through interaction.
Proper lighting design also supports visual comfort, reducing strain and creating a balanced environment suitable for long learning sessions.
The goal is not to create overly stimulating effects but to use light as a supportive educational and emotional tool.
